Output 616bc86b3510e1649f453483db0f2b8a3c2d1917d7234984371f79e3385e33aa:1

value
25390458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6679efae83d8c576dc8a6f71f6bc4697f3c46a59 OP_EQUAL
address
MHF1EGzWBkJMX8KBLk7Jx8eExed8pdZSt4
transaction
616bc86b3510e1649f453483db0f2b8a3c2d1917d7234984371f79e3385e33aa
spent
true